EV Energy Partners (EVEP) Posts Q1 Loss of $1.25/Share
May 11, 2015 6:18 AM EDTEV Energy Partners (NASDAQ: EVEP) reported Q1 EPS of ($1.25), which may not compare with the analyst estimate of $0.17. Revenue for the quarter came in at $47.2 million versus the consensus estimate of $71.3 million.
